Why This Matters

This bill establishes a Chief Development Officer to enhance the U.S. International Development Finance Corporation's efforts in international development. It aims to improve collaboration and project effectiveness in global development initiatives.

If you work in international development, this bill could change how projects are managed and funded.
Who this affects
federal employees · organizations involved in international development
What changes is this bill making?
  1. 1This bill creates a Chief Development Officer position at the United States International Development Finance Corporation.
  2. 2The Chief Development Officer will advise on international development policies and represent the Corporation in meetings.
  3. 3This role will help identify projects that support U.S. international development interests and explore investment opportunities.
  4. 4The bill aims to improve coordination among federal agencies working on international development projects.
  5. 5It also focuses on managing resources and ensuring effective implementation of development strategies.
